We are going to Orlando, FL with the kids in August. I was able to purchase a timeshare resort unit about 3 years ago for only $600.00 and I exchange it every year to go to Orlando or other places.
This summer I exchanged it for a two bethroom unit with full kitchen for only $189.00/week. Having a full kitchen saves us a lot of money in food, because we don't have to eat out every day.
The other thing we did is we purchased a annual pass to Disney's Water Parks. I discovered a special annual pass called After Two, where you are allowed to enter the parks after 2:00 PM. Since the water parks are open until 7:00 PM during the summer, you actually have enough time to enjoy them. The best part is that it cost only $60.00 per person, and you have unlimited parks admission during 1 year. (Disney has two water parks in FL and the annual pass is good for both parks)
